Safe and Humane Bat Exclusion from Attics and Gables

Bats can sometimes find their way into attics and gables searching for shelter. While these animals are generally beneficial, having them in your home can cause issues. If you suspect bats have taken up residence, it's important to remove them safely and humanely.

First, locate the entry points that bats are using to get into your attic or gable. This may involve examining the roofline, soffits, and any gaps around vents or chimneys. Once you've found the entry points, it's time to begin the exclusion process.

Secure one-way valves over the bats' entry points. These valves allow bats to leave your attic but prevent them from returning. Confirm that the valves are securely attached and weatherproofed. It's also important to provide alternative roosting sites for the bats in the area. You can do this by installing bat houses or contacting a local wildlife rehabilitation center for assistance.

During the exclusion process, it's crucial to avoid harassing with the bats directly. They are protected species in many areas, and it is illegal to harm them. Instead, consult to a qualified wildlife removal professional who can safely and humanely handle the situation.
